Mocha mattari rapidshare


















Files specified in this way should contain one or more suites, tests or hooks. If this is not the case, consider --require instead. Explicitly ignore exclude one or more test files, directories or globs e. You cannot use --require to set hooks. If you want to set hooks to run, e. There is no separate --import flag. Sort test files by absolute path using Array.

The --watch-files and --watch-ignore options can be used to control which files are watched for changes. List of paths or globs to watch when --watch is set. If a file matching the given glob changes or is added or removed mocha will rerun all tests. The option accepts a comma-delimited list: --watch-files a,b is equivalent to --watch-files a --watch-files b. List of paths or globs to exclude from watching. The option accepts a comma-delimited list: --watch-ignore a,b is equivalent to --watch-ignore a --watch-ignore b.

Cause Mocha to only run tests matching the given regexp , which is internally compiled to a RegExp. The same goes for any other part of a suite or test-case title, --grep users would be valid as well, or even --grep GET. And another option with double quotes: --grep "groupA groupB". Some shells as e. Read more about running tests in parallel. Hint: Use --jobs 0 or --jobs 1 to temporarily disable --parallel. The mocha executable supports all applicable flags which the node executable supports.

New in v9. If the --enable-source-maps flag is passed to mocha, source maps will be collected and used to provide accurate stack traces for transpiled code:. Prepend --v8- to any flag listed in the output of node --v8-options excluding --v8-options itself to use it. Depending on the number and nature of your tests, you may find a significant performance benefit when running tests in parallel using the --parallel flag.

Parallel tests should work out-of-the box for many use cases. However, you must be aware of some important implications of the behavior. These reporters expect Mocha to know how many tests it plans to run before execution.

This information is unavailable in parallel mode, as test files are loaded only when they are about to be run. In parallel mode, reporter output is buffered ; reporting will occur after each file is completed.

You cannot use it. This is for the same reason as the incompatible reporters noted above: in parallel mode, Mocha does not load all files and suites into memory before running tests. TIP: If parallel mode is defined in your config file, you can temporarily disable it on the command-line by using either the --no-parallel flag or reducing the job count, e.

In parallel mode, Mocha does not guarantee the order in which test files will run, nor which worker process runs them. Because of this, the following options, which depend on order, cannot be used in parallel mode:. Running tests in parallel mode will naturally use more system resources. The OS may take extra time to schedule and complete some operations, depending on system load.

For this reason, the timeouts of individual tests may need to be increased either globally or otherwise.

When used with --bail or this. Mocha must shut down its worker processes before exiting. Likewise, subprocesses may throw uncaught exceptions. A root hook is a hook in a test file which is not defined within a suite. An example using the bdd interface:. When Mocha runs in parallel mode, test files do not share the same process, nor do they share the same instance of Mocha. Consequently, a hypothetical root hook defined in test file A will not be present in test file B. If you need to run some code once and only once , use a global fixture instead.

Third-party reporters may encounter issues when attempting to access non-existent properties within Test , Suite , and Hook objects. If a third-party reporter does not work in parallel mode but otherwise works in serial mode , please file an issue. Some types of tests are not so well-suited to run in parallel. Free-tier cloud CI services may not provide a suitable multi-core container or VM for their build agents. Regarding expected performance gains in CI: your mileage may vary.

It may help to use a conditional in a. CI , and adjust the job count as appropriate. In some cases, you may want a hook before or after every test in every file. These are called root hooks. Previous to v8. This still works in v8. For that reason, running root hooks using this method is strongly discouraged , and may be deprecated in the future.

In browsers you can set root hooks directly via a rootHooks object: mocha. A Root Hook Plugin file is a script which exports via module. Root hooks work with any interface, but the property names do not change. In other words, if you are using the tdd interface, suiteSetup maps to beforeAll , and setup maps to beforeEach. Tip: If you need to ensure code runs once and only once in any mode, use global fixtures. If you need to perform some logic—such as choosing a root hook conditionally, based on the environment— mochaHooks can be a function which returns the expected object.

If you need to perform an async operation, mochaHooks can be Promise -returning:. Multiple root hook plugins can be registered by using --require multiple times. For example, to register the root hooks in hooks-a. These will be registered and run in order. To contact Flat it type foundry or Ryoichi Tsunekawa with any questions, comments, etc. Mocha Mattari Free Download.

Trademark Mocha Mattari is a trademark of Ryoichi Tsunekawa. Copyright Copyright c by Ryoichi Tsunekawa. All rights reserved. License Flat-it type foundry. Regular Ryoichi Tsunekawa Mochary Packages Mochary. By using or installing this software, you agree to be bound by the terms of this Agreement. License GrantNumber of Users: In consideration for the license fee paid, Flat-it type foundry grants to you only, the Licensee, the non-exclusive, non-transferable right to use and display the Flat-it type foundry Product purchased through this service on up to five 5 CPUs at your site connected to any number of printers at your own site.

If you have paid for a multi-user license for more than five 5 CPUs, the maximum number of CPUs is equal to the number of users specified in the applicable receipt. If you are using this product for your work, this agreement applies to your employer. Backups: You may make one 1 copy of the Flat-it type foundry font data solely for backup purposes provided the copyright and trademark notices are reproduced in their entirety on the backup copy. PDF files, and.

EVY files for distribution, viewing, and imaging to other parties. What Font Is the best font finder for you! Cookies help us deliver our services. By using our services, you agree to our use of cookies.

Find any font from any image Member Benefits Auto character recognition system 80 fonts in results Save results Get help on forum and more



0コメント

  • 1000 / 1000